Why Native Americans Are Called Indians?

Over more than five centuries that Native Americans are still called Indians. It has been years that discoverer and explorer Christopher Columbus had found America. Confusing America with India he had introduced this continent as India. Indigenous people were known as Indians after its discovery. 

Through the sea route, Columbus had traveled throughout the world was looking for the Indus valley civilization. In the 15th century instead of reaching India, he reached to American continents. Native are thereafter known as Indians.
